Summary

The ICE BofA Private Sector Financial Emerging Markets Corporate Plus Index Effective Yield tracks the average yield of corporate bonds in emerging market financial sectors. This metric provides critical insights into the borrowing costs and financial health of emerging market corporate entities.

About This Dataset

This index represents the weighted average effective yield of corporate bonds issued by financial institutions in emerging markets. Economists and investors use it to assess credit market conditions, risk perceptions, and potential investment opportunities in developing economies.

Methodology

The index is calculated by Bank of America using a comprehensive methodology that weights corporate bond yields based on market capitalization and specific sector characteristics.

FAQs

Q: What does this index tell investors?

A: The index reveals the average yield of corporate bonds from financial institutions in emerging markets, indicating potential investment returns and market risk levels.

Q: Why are emerging market bond yields important?

A: These yields reflect economic conditions, credit risk, and investor confidence in developing economies, serving as a key indicator for global financial markets.

Q: What limitations exist in this index?

A: The index focuses specifically on financial sector bonds and may not fully represent the entire emerging market corporate landscape.
